Jennison Associates LLC boosted its holdings in MidWestOne Financial Group, Inc. (NASDAQ:MOFG - Free Report) by 61.8% during the first qu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The fund owned 1,335,597 shares of the financial services provider's stock after buying an additional 509,965 shares during the period. Jennison Associates LLC owned 6.42% of MidWestOne Financial Group worth $39,547,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

MidWestOne Financial Group, Inc operates as the bank holding company for MidWestOne Bank that provides commercial and retail banking products and services to individuals, businesses, governmental units, and institutional customers. It offers range of deposit products, including noninterest bearing and interest bearing demand deposits, savings, money market, and time deposits accounts.
